Scripps Networks is seeking a Manager, Operations and Insights who will lead the optimization of all ad sales inventory, architect deal approval processes, and drive revenue growth through advanced analytics and strategic leadership. This is your opportunity to shape business strategy at one of the nation's leading media companies. WHAT YOU'LL DO:Lead strategic initiatives to maximize inventory value and revenue, guiding traffic, sales, and planning teams on prioritization for all revenue streams including cash, Audience Deficiency Unit (ADU), and Direct Response. Collaborate on the development of and implement strategies for mitigating liability and risk, driving cross-functional alignment to ensure revenue goals and operational excellence. Serve as authority on Wide Orbit Sales & P&I functionalities, setting process workflows, testing and managing Wide Orbit or other leading software solution system enhancements and documentation to drive efficiency. Conceptualize advanced analytical tools and models for the sales support team, mentor Sales Assistants and Planners on inventory maximization and strategic flighting. Deliver strategic insights and recommendations to senior management based on comprehensive analysis (inventory, Direct Response (DR) rates, liability, etc.) to shape revenue forecasting, pricing, and long-term budgeting strategies. Build and oversee the creation, compilation, and dissemination of all Sales rate cards and associated analysis. Manage post-analysis reports Management Science Associates, Inc. (MSA). Participate in training and development for sales assistants and planners, establishing best practices and fostering a culture of analytical excellence. Identify revenue optimization opportunities, presenting business cases to leadership and directing their implementation. WHAT YOU'LL NEED:BS/ BA in related discipline preferred or equivalent years of experience. Generally, 8 years of experience in related field preferred WHAT YOU'LL BRING:Deep understanding of advertising and media sales industry, specifically linear TV media planning and inventory management. Advanced Excel proficiency and experience with Ad Sales systems. Experience working with sales teams and cross-functional partners. 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ously. Strong analytical and problem-solving skills.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
